Breaking Down the Features of Muc-Off Dry Lube

Specifications

The Muc-Off Dry Lube is a specifically formulated PTFE Chain Lubricant. Its primary characteristic is its deep penetrating and durable nature, designed to excel in dry conditions where ordinary lubes might fail. The product boasts state-of-the-art penetrative qualities, ensuring the lubricant reaches the core of each chain link.

These specifications are crucial because they directly translate to the product’s effectiveness. The PTFE content is what provides the dry, low-friction surface essential for preventing dirt adhesion. The deep penetration ensures that the entire moving part of the chain is lubricated, not just the outer surface, leading to better wear protection and smoother operation. This focus on dry conditions means it’s optimized for performance where dust and grit are prevalent.

This means you can use it precisely where it’s needed without excessive waste, and it’s less likely to drip or splatter compared to liquid cleaners.

Performance & Functionality

In its primary role as a polishing and cleaning agent, Flitz excels across a wide spectrum of materials. It effectively removes tarnish, light oxidation, and minor scuffs from metals like brass, copper, aluminum, and stainless steel, leaving a brilliant shine. On plastics, it works wonders to restore clarity, remove haze, and buff out light scratches, making it ideal for everything from automotive trim to equipment housings. For fiberglass surfaces, it revitalizes faded gel-coats, removes oxidation, and adds a protective sheen. Its strength lies in its versatility; it tackles multiple tasks without requiring different products for each material.

However, it’s important to manage expectations. For deep, gouging scratches on any surface, no polish will perform miracles. Flitz is designed for restoration and maintenance, not for complete resurfacing of heavily damaged items. It also doesn’t provide a long-term protective coating in the way a dedicated wax or sealant would, though it does leave a smooth, protected finish that can repel some contaminants.
